A new week means a new episode of 2KTV in NBA 2K21. Every Friday at 4 PM Pacific, the fan-favorite basketball simulator puts out a fifteen-minute interactive episode of 2KTV for players to enjoy. Here they can get real news about what's going on in NBA 2k21 and professional basketball. Each week comes with a set of trivia questions for players to answer. A correct answer will reward them with VC, NBA 2K21's in-game currency.

NBA 2K21 received (at the time) a next-gen update to Xbox Series X|S and PlayStation 5 and. With this update came 'The City.'

The City works similarly to how 'The Neighborhood' works in the original release of the game. However, The City is considerably larger (obviously). Players have far more areas to explore and discover.

To unlock The City, players will have to load-up MyCareer and progress through all tutorial steps. From there, they'll be able to access The City via the MyCareer menu. This will place them on the outdoor courts, where players will have to play pick-up games with others in the lobby. These games are all about raising one's MyRep level to gain full access to The City.
